


디지털 전환이 끊임없이 진화하는 환경에서 기업은 워크플로를 간소화하고 규정 준수를 보장하며 서류 작업을 줄이기 위해 전자 서명에 점점 더 의존하고 있습니다. 많은 전자 서명 솔루션의 핵심은 사용자 지정 애플리케이션에 디지털 서명 기능을 원활하게 통합할 수 있는 강력한 인터페이스인 REST API입니다. 비즈니스 관점에서 디지털 서명 REST API를 채택하는 것은 단순한 기술적 선택이 아니라 운영 효율성을 높이고 비용을 절감하며 SaaS 제공업체와 기업에 새로운 수익원을 열어주는 전략적 움직임입니다. 이 기사에서는 디지털 서명 REST API 문서의 기본 사항을 살펴보고, 모범 사례, 주요 고려 사항, 다양한 비즈니스 요구 사항을 충족하기 위해 주요 플랫폼에서 이러한 API를 구현하는 방법을 강조합니다.
REST(Representational State Transfer, 표현적 상태 전송)는 HTTP 프로토콜을 통한 상태 비저장 클라이언트-서버 통신을 강조하는 네트워크 애플리케이션 설계를 위한 아키텍처 스타일입니다. 디지털 서명에 적용할 때 REST API를 사용하면 개발자가 사용자 인터페이스에 의존하지 않고도 서명 요청을 프로그래밍 방식으로 생성, 전송, 서명 및 관리할 수 있습니다. 이는 계약 자동화, HR 온보딩 또는 재무 승인과 같이 수동 프로세스가 성장을 저해할 수 있는 대용량 시나리오에서 특히 유용합니다.
효과적인 REST API 문서는 개발자의 채택 및 성공적인 통합에 매우 중요합니다. 구현 마찰을 최소화하기 위해 명확하고 포괄적이며 예제 중심이어야 합니다. 다음은 필수 요소의 분석입니다.
디지털 서명은 미국 ESIGN Act 또는 EU eIDAS와 같은 규정을 준수하기 위해 강력한 보안 조치가 필요합니다. 문서는 일반적으로 OAuth 2.0 또는 API 키와 같은 인증 방법으로 시작합니다. 예를 들어, 엔드포인트는 무단 액세스를 방지하기 위해 bearer 토큰이 필요합니다. 모범 사례에는 HTTPS 강제 적용, 속도 제한 및 각 API 호출에 대한 감사 로그가 포함됩니다. 비즈니스 관점에서 강력한 인증은 특히 금융 또는 의료와 같은 규제 산업에서 책임 위험을 줄이고 신뢰를 구축할 수 있습니다.
문서화가 잘 된 디지털 서명 REST API는 표준 HTTP 메서드(GET, POST, PUT, DELETE)를 중심으로 합니다. 일반적인 엔드포인트는 다음과 같습니다.
POST /envelopes: 문서를 업로드하고 서명자를 정의하여 새 서명 요청을 시작합니다. 페이로드는 일반적으로 JSON을 사용하며 파일 내용에 대한 documentBase64 및 서명자 세부 정보에 대한 recipients 배열과 같은 필드를 포함합니다.
GET /envelopes/{envelopeId}: “sent”(전송됨), “signed”(서명됨) 또는 “voided”(무효화됨)와 같은 상태 업데이트를 검색합니다. 이를 통해 통합 시스템에서 실시간 모니터링이 가능합니다.
PUT /envelopes/{envelopeId}/recipients/{recipientId}/sign: 애플리케이션 내 경험을 위해 일반적으로 임베디드 서명과 함께 서명 작업을 시뮬레이션하거나 트리거합니다.
POST /envelopes/{envelopeId}/bulkSend: 확장에 적합한 여러 수신자에게 동일한 문서를 보내는 대량 작업을 처리합니다.
문서에는 OpenAPI(Swagger) 형식을 사용한 요청/응답 스키마와 cURL 명령 또는 Python 또는 JavaScript와 같은 언어의 SDK 코드 조각 예제가 포함되어야 합니다. 비즈니스 관점에서 이러한 엔드포인트는 효율성을 높입니다. 예를 들어, 대량 전송은 매일 수천 건의 계약을 처리하여 관리 오버헤드를 최대 80%까지 줄일 수 있습니다.
API는 오류 처리가 없으면 완전하지 않습니다. 응답은 표준 HTTP 상태 코드(예: 200 OK, 401 Unauthorized, 429 Rate Limit Exceeded)를 사용하고 잘못된 서명 또는 할당량 위반과 같은 문제를 자세히 설명하는 오류 본문이 함께 제공됩니다. 봉투 기록과 같은 대규모 데이터 세트의 경우 쿼리 매개변수(예: ?page=1&limit=50)를 통한 페이지 매김을 통해 확장성을 보장합니다.
고급 API는 비동기 알림에 웹후크를 통합합니다. 예를 들어, POST /webhooks 엔드포인트는 "envelope-signed"와 같은 이벤트에 대한 콜백을 등록합니다. 이는 시스템을 분리하여 기업이 CRM 기록 업데이트와 같은 다운스트림 작업을 트리거할 수 있도록 합니다. 비즈니스 관점에서 웹후크는 실시간 분석 및 자동화를 가능하게 하여 데이터 기반 의사 결정을 촉진합니다.
REST API는 현지 법률과 일치해야 합니다. 미국에서는 ESIGN Act 및 UETA에 따라 디지털 서명에는 서명 의도, 동의 및 기록 보관이 필요합니다. API는 일반적으로 감사 추적을 통해 이 요구 사항을 시행합니다. 유럽의 eIDAS는 높은 보증 요구 사항이 있는 적격 전자 서명(QES)을 요구하며 API는 인증서 기반 서명을 지원합니다. 아시아 태평양 지역에서는 파편화로 인해 복잡성이 증가합니다. 싱가포르와 같은 국가는 전자 거래법을 시행하고 Singpass를 통합하는 반면, 홍콩의 iAM Smart는 정부 ID와의 에코시스템 수준 API 연결이 필요합니다. 문서는 생체 인식 확인 또는 SMS 전송에 사용되는 지역별 페이로드를 포함하여 이러한 내용을 표시해야 합니다.
비즈니스 관점에서 API의 유연성은 시장 적합성을 결정합니다. 아시아 태평양과 같은 파편화된 시장에서 기업은 “에코시스템 통합” 표준이 정부 디지털 ID와의 심층적인 하드웨어/API 바인딩을 요구하기 때문에 더 높은 통합 비용에 직면합니다. 반면 서구 ESIGN/eIDAS 모델은 이메일 또는 자체 선언 프레임워크 방식에 더 의존합니다.

eSignature 플랫폼을 DocuSign 또는 Adobe Sign과 비교하고 계십니까?
eSignGlobal은 글로벌 규정 준수, 투명한 가격 책정 및 더 빠른 온보딩을 통해 더 유연하고 비용 효율적인 eSignature 솔루션을 제공합니다.
여러 공급업체가 디지털 서명용 REST API를 제공하며 각 공급업체는 문서 품질, 기능 및 가격 책정 측면에서 고유한 강점을 가지고 있습니다. API 가용성 및 비즈니스 가치에 중점을 두고 DocuSign, Adobe Sign, eSignGlobal 및 HelloSign(현재 Dropbox Sign)을 중립적인 비즈니스 관점에서 살펴봅니다.
시장 리더인 DocuSign은 개발자 센터를 통해 포괄적인 REST API v2.1을 제공합니다. 문서는 대화형 Swagger UI, 코드 예제 및 테스트 샌드박스 환경을 포함하여 자세합니다. 주요 기능에는 봉투 관리, 대량 전송 및 보안 액세스를 위한 OAuth를 지원하는 웹후크가 포함됩니다. 고급 사용자의 경우 API는 DocuSign의 ID 및 액세스 관리(IAM) 및 계약 수명 주기 관리(CLM) 도구와 통합되어 엔드 투 엔드 계약 자동화를 가능하게 합니다. 가격은 Starter API 요금제의 경우 연간 600달러(월 40개 봉투)부터 시작하여 사용자 지정 엔터프라이즈 수준으로 확장됩니다. 기업은 글로벌 운영의 안정성을 높이 평가하지만 인증과 같은 추가 기능에는 사용량 기반 요금이 부과됩니다.

Adobe Sign(Adobe Document Cloud의 일부)은 Adobe의 개발자 포털에 문서화된 강력한 REST API 6을 제공하며 Postman 컬렉션 및 API 참조를 포함합니다. 프로토콜, 라이브러리 및 콜백에 대한 엔드포인트가 있어 서명을 워크플로에 포함하는 데 탁월합니다. 인증은 JWT 또는 OAuth를 사용하고 대량 작업을 위해 mega signs를 지원합니다. Acrobat과 같은 Adobe 에코시스템과의 통합은 PDF 집약적인 기업에 가치를 더합니다. API 액세스는 구독 요금제에 번들로 제공되며 사용자당 월 약 10달러부터 시작하지만 대용량 API 사용에는 엔터프라이즈 라이선스가 필요할 수 있습니다. 비즈니스 관점에서 원활한 문서 편집과 서명 결합이 필요한 크리에이티브 산업에서 인기가 높습니다.

eSignGlobal은 아시아 태평양 지역에 중점을 둔 대안으로 자리매김하고 있으며 REST API는 Professional 요금제에 포함되어 있습니다(가격은 영업팀에 문의). 문서는 문서 전송, 대량 작업 및 위험 평가와 같은 AI 강화 기능을 다루는 엔드포인트를 포함하여 통합 편의성을 강조합니다. 100개 이상의 주요 국가의 글로벌 규정 준수를 지원하며 아시아 태평양의 파편화되고 규제가 심한 환경에서 뛰어납니다. 이러한 표준은 "에코시스템 통합"이며 정부 디지털 ID와의 심층적인 API/하드웨어 연결이 필요합니다(예: 이메일 확인 이상). 이는 ESIGN/eIDAS와 같은 서구 프레임워크 방식과 대조됩니다. Essential 요금제는 연간 299달러(월 16.6달러에 해당)로 100개의 문서, 무제한 사용자, 액세스 코드 확인 및 홍콩 iAM Smart 및 싱가포르 Singpass와의 원활한 연결을 허용하여 경쟁업체보다 낮은 비용으로 지역 규정 준수를 제공합니다.

DocuSign보다 더 스마트한 대안을 찾고 계십니까?
eSignGlobal은 글로벌 규정 준수, 투명한 가격 책정 및 더 빠른 온보딩을 통해 더 유연하고 비용 효율적인 eSignature 솔루션을 제공합니다.
HelloSign(Dropbox Sign으로 이름 변경)은 GitHub 및 API 대시보드에 명확하게 문서화된 간결한 REST API v3을 제공합니다. 템플릿, 서명 및 팀 관리를 위한 엔드포인트가 있어 단순성에 중점을 둡니다. OAuth 및 API 토큰은 인증을 처리하고 SMB의 빠른 설정으로 칭찬을 받습니다. 가격은 기본 API 액세스의 경우 월 15달러부터 시작하며 더 높은 계층에서는 무제한 봉투를 제공합니다. Dropbox 스토리지와의 통합은 파일 중심 비즈니스에 매력적이지만 일부 엔터프라이즈급 기능이 부족합니다.
의사 결정을 돕기 위해 주요 측면에 대한 중립적인 비교는 다음과 같습니다.
| 기능/플랫폼 | DocuSign | Adobe Sign | eSignGlobal | HelloSign(Dropbox Sign) |
|---|---|---|---|---|
| API 문서 품질 | 우수(Swagger, SDK) | 강력(Postman, 참조) | 양호(개발자 포털, 예제) | 안정적(GitHub, 대시보드) |
| 핵심 API 기능 | 봉투, 대량 전송, 웹후크, IAM/CLM 통합 | 프로토콜, mega signs, PDF 도구 | 대량 전송, AI 위험 평가, 지역 ID 연결 | 템플릿, 서명, 스토리지 통합 |
| 규정 준수 중점 | 글로벌(ESIGN, eIDAS) + 추가 기능 | 미국/EU 강력, PDF 표준 | 100개+ 국가, 아시아 태평양 에코시스템 통합(iAM Smart, Singpass) | 미국 중심, 기본 글로벌 |
| 가격(시작 API) | 연간 600달러(월 40개 봉투) | 사용자당 월 약 10달러 번들 | 연간 299달러(100개 문서, 무제한 사용자) | 월 15달러(무제한 봉투) |
| 가장 적합 | 엔터프라이즈급 자동화 | 크리에이티브/문서 워크플로 | 아시아 태평양 규정 준수 및 비용 효율성 | SMB 단순성 및 스토리지 |
| 제한 사항 | 사용량 기반 추가 기능으로 비용 증가 | 대용량에는 엔터프라이즈 라이선스 필요 | Pro 세부 정보는 영업팀에 문의해야 함 | 고급 엔터프라이즈 도구 부족 |
이 표는 각 플랫폼이 API 깊이와 비즈니스 요구 사항의 균형을 어떻게 맞추는지 강조합니다. DocuSign의 견고성, Adobe의 통합, eSignGlobal의 지역적 강점 및 HelloSign의 접근성을 보여줍니다.
디지털 서명 REST API를 채택하면 운영이 변화할 수 있지만 성공 여부는 규모, 지역 및 규정 준수 요구 사항에 맞는 플랫폼을 선택하는 데 달려 있습니다. 경쟁 시장에서 투명한 문서와 유연한 가격 책정을 제공하는 API는 가장 높은 ROI를 창출합니다.
DocuSign 대안을 찾는 사용자의 경우 eSignGlobal은 아시아 태평양의 엄격한 에코시스템에서 신뢰할 수 있는 지역 규정 준수 옵션으로 두각을 나타냅니다.
비즈니스 이메일만 허용됨